Overall Thoughts: The food here is tasty with very reasonable prices for the portion sizes. Everything was flavorful, and came out quickly— my favorite order was the fatty beef black pepper noodles; it’s pretty oily but the flavors and textures are impeccable. It’s a small space and seating is limited (just a few hightop tables and bar counter seating). I need to go to their Bridgeport location next, which has a more expansive menu (including hotpot) and seating area! Food I tried: - Fried Egg Tofu Bento (4.4/5): The Japanese egg tofu is great here: crispy and well-seasoned exterior with a soft, scalding interior. The other sides were solid too— it’s an overall well-balanced, filling meal option. - Fatty Beef Black Pepper Noodles (4.7/5): I especially enjoyed this dish: the beef and noodles were packed with flavor (the black pepper flavor is very distinct) and the soft textures paired perfectly together. - Popcorn Chicken (4.2/5): A Taiwanese classic; this was good with a crispy exterior and juicy interior— no “wow” factor but very solid! It didn’t come with any sauce, but dipping it in the egg tofu bento chili sauce was pretty good. - Matcha Belgian Waffle (4.2/5): This is a huge, filling dessert that tasted good but quickly became a bit monotonous/tedious to consume (especially since we were already so full by then). The waffle is soft, warm, dusted with detectable matcha powder, and topped with matcha Pocky sticks and vanilla ice cream. — Price (relative to peers): 4.5/5 Food: 4.4/5 Ambience: 4.7/5 Service: 4.8/5 Overall Value: 4.5/5

A simple cafe serving Taiwanese eats in Lakeview. While the menu selection is more limited compared to the Chinatown location, the quality remains great. The Taiwanese Noodles are consistently good for their hearty portions of beef and flavorful broth. The bento boxes offer a variety of flavors, and our favorites include the braised pork and grilled prawn. There is also a wide selection of boba available. We tried the roasted oolong and found it to be of decent quality. Note the seating is somewhat limited, though we have always managed to secure a spot easily during our visits.
